  1. Antony Basker Raj (25 June 1930 – 23 August 2020), also known as A. Bhaskar Raj, was an Indian director of Malayalam movies. Career. From 1951 to 1960, he directed ten Singalese (Sinhala) movies followed by directing 65 Malayalam movies from 1963 until 1984. He also directed two Tamil movies.

  6. Aug 24, 2020 · Veteran filmmaker AB Raj passed away on Sunday, following a cardiac arrest in Chennai. He was 95. Born as Antony Basker Raj in Alappuzha, A B Raj began his career as a filmmaker in Sri Lanka. He directed more than 10 films in Sinhalese under the name A Bhaskar Raj.
